Contact: webadmin@linux.intel.com # event-converter-for-linux-perf Intel publishes PMU events JSON files on 01.org. (https://download.01.org/perfmon/) This project converts the Intel published events to Linux perf format events thus Linux perf can use Intel specific PMU events. Scripts usage: -------------- csv-field.py - print csv fields from csv - csv-field.py field1 ... fieldN < csv event-oprofile.py - convert a CSV or JSON PMU event table to oprofile format generic json version - event-oprofile.py cpu.csv|cpu.json cpu evj2csv.py - convert json event format to csv EXTRACTMETRICS - EXTRACTMETRICS PublicTMASpreadsheet.CSV - see example below extract-tma-metrics.py - extract metrics for cpu from TMA spreadsheet and generate JSON metrics files - extract-tma-metrics.py CPU tma-csv-file.csv > cpu-metrics.json gen-metrics - generate json metric files in perf tree from TMA - gen-metrics TMEM-file linux-tree json2csv.py - convert json to equivalent CSV (with tabs) json-remove-events.py - remove selected events from json file json-to-perf-json.py - generate split perf json files from a single perf json files - see example below line-len - print line lengths of file (to workaround git send-email limitations) merge-json - merge json event files - merge-json file1.json file2... > merged.json op-all-events - print all oprofile events - ophelp --xml | op-all-events pd-shell - open a pandas shell for json file (need pandas) print-all - print all events from a json event file in perf format print-alone - print events with "TakenAlone" set print-datala - print all datala events from a json event file - print-datala file.json print-expr - print all events from a json event matching expr (need pandas) - print-expr "pandas expr" file.json print-names - print event name print-pebs - print all pebs events from a json event file in perf format - print-pebs file.json print-pebs-raw - print all pebs events raw encoding from a json event file in perf format - print-pebs-raw file.json revev - print names for hex events - revev jsonfile hex-event ... rev-event - print all events from a json event file in perf format (no special) uncore_csv_json.py - generate split uncore json from csv spreadsheet input - uncore_csv_json.py csv orig-pme-json targetdir hybrid-json-to-perf-json.py - create atom and core hybrid event list JSONs - hybrid-json-to-perf-json.py atomjson corejson - see example below Examples: --------- 1. Generate core event json for one specified platform, such as skylakex. $ python3 json-to-perf-json.py --outdir ./skx-output skylakex_core_v1.24.json cache.json floating-point.json frontend.json memory.json other.json pipeline.json virtual-memory.json skylakex_core_v1.24.json is downloaded from https://download.01.org/perfmon/. 2. Generate core event JSON for the Hybrid platforms, such as Alderlake $ python3 hybrid-json-to-perf-json.py alderlake_gracemont_core_v1.06.json alderlake_goldencove_core_v1.06.json --outdir out The jsons "cache.json, floating-point.json, frontend.json, memory.json, other.json, pipeline.json, virtual-memory.json" will be created under directory "out". In each json, it contains both atom event and core event. Both alderlake_gracemont_core_v1.06.json and alderlake_goldencove_core_v1.06.json are downloaded from https://download.01.org/perfmon/. 3. Generate uncore event json $ python3 uncore_csv_json.py --all perf-uncore-events-clx.csv cascadelakex_uncore_v1.11.json ./clx-output cascadelakex_uncore_v1.11_experimental.json ...... generating Uncore-Memory generating Uncore-Other cascadelakex_uncore_v1.11.json and cascadelakex_uncore_v1.11_experimental.json are downloaded from https://download.01.org/perfmon/. 4. Generate metrics for CLX $ python3 extract-tma-metrics.py CLX TMA_Metrics.csv TMA_Metrics.csv is downloaded from //download.01.org/perfmon/. 5. Generate metrics for non-hybrid platforms $ ./EXTRACTMETRICS TMA_Metrics.csv 6. Generate metrics for hybrid platforms $ ./EXTRACTMETRICS-HYBRID TMA_Metrics-full.csv E-core_TMA_Metrics.csv 7. Download the latest event list and metrics JSON files from https://download.01.org/perfmon/ Generate perf events and metrics for all platforms. $ ./download_and_gen.sh Andi Kleen Liang Kan Xing Zhengjun
